Subject: build R on Mac OS X as a shared library

Hello,

I have been trying to compile R sources in order to use it in java 
programs. So I have read in the FAQ for the R-Java Interface that R 
should be built as a shared library (libR.so) by adding to the ./compile 
command " --enable-R-shlib.

As a result, I have tried to install it in the unix way proposed but it 
generated a lot of errors. Then I have tried to install it as it is 
adviced in the R-1.5.0 -> src ->macintosh-> Install, but it occured to 
be so difficult that I didn't manage to do what they explain.

So did someone succeed in installing R as a shared library that migth 
take time to explain me in a simple way how to do this.
